"Kristiania Lech Located in Austria ’s Arlberg region just five minutes from the slopes, the village of Lech seems to stand still in time, and hotel Kristiania Lech offers a glimpse of the past. Founded by 1952 Oslo Winter Olympic Slalom gold medalist Othmar Schneider, the hotel is now overseen by his daughter, Gertrud. The rustic property is not only a stylish Alpine getaway, but also a culinary destination. From the warm atmosphere of the Kaminzimmer, a reception area with fireplace and chess set, to the lounge and restaurants, there’s a relaxed sort of opulence that makes Kristiania both homey and luxurious. Rooms have a warm, cozy ambience, perfect for resting after an active day in the snow. Individually styled rooms mix modern and rustic flair, some with a vintage 1950s or ’60s feel, though never feeling dated. The hotel is only open during ski season (December–April) and fills up early, so book well in advance."

"For serious skiers, the Austrian resort village of Lech am Arlberg needs no introduction. For the rest of us — those of us who might confuse St. Anton with St. Moritz, those who wouldn’t attempt a black diamond run, let alone venture off-piste — a bit of artful name-dropping should do the trick. Lech was the preferred ski destination of Diana, Princess of Wales, as well as the former Queen Beatrix of the Netherlands. Non-royals (hallo, Tom Cruise) like it too, but you get the picture. It’s an exclusive resort, and the impossibly picturesque village is old as the hills, no pun intended: it was founded by the Swiss in the 14th century." - Tablet Hotels

Stayed there for 7 nights. Overall experience was positive. Was at one of the suites at the top floor. However a few issues which I struggled to understand how it happened, which in the absence of, they would have been a five star. 1. Chair lift starts at 830am. Their breakfast service only start at 8am. So that would be a crazy rush for early skiers, even if they finish up breakfast in 15 mins (hotel is not on the slope). While they offer a free shuttle to chairlift location, that will still take some time. 2 breakfast service will start to clog up if there are more than 5-6 tables of guests. Insufficient service staff leads to delayed breakfast service. It took an average of 40-45 minutes before my breakfast coffee, starter, main and side dishes to arrive from time of order (at 8:10am). 3. Hotel requires a 50pcr deposit upfront. All good and this was paid 6 months in advance when I made the booking. However on check out, they were not able to track down my 50 pct deposit payment and slipped me a bill for the full accommodation bill (as though I had not paid the 50pct prepayment) I had to dig out my credit bill from months ago (thankfully I had it all on the cloud), and showed them the exact date of such 50pct deposit payment date. They took about 1 hour to finally retrieve their bank records, and confirmed I had indeed paid the deposit months. By the time it was all sorted, it was 1 hour and 20 minutes since the time I initiated the check out. Otherwise, overall stay experience was good. Halfbroad offering was also good.
